Conjugate maravillar in Spanish

to amaze / to astonish

maravillar is a regular -ar verb ranked #2270 among the most common Spanish verbs. For example: "La naturaleza me maravilla cada día." (Nature amazes me every day.). Use the tables below for full conjugation across all 7 tenses.

Describes current actions, habits, and general truths. The most frequently used tense — master it first.

Pronoun Conjugation
yo maravillo
maravillas
él/ella/Ud. maravilla
nosotros maravillamos
vosotros maravilláis
ellos/ellas/Uds. maravillan
Example

La naturaleza me maravilla cada día.

Nature amazes me every day.
